Understanding Window Installation

Window installation describes the procedure of eliminating old windows and sealing new ones into a structure. The success of this undertaking hinges on a number of factors, consisting of the quality of the windows themselves, the skills of the installer, and the materials used in the installation procedure.

The Importance of Quality Installation

Quality installation is essential for numerous reasons, including:

  • Energy Efficiency: Properly set up windows assist to keep indoor temperatures, minimizing heating and cooling costs.
  • Aesthetic Appeal: Well-installed windows improve the overall appearance of a home, possibly increasing its market value.
  • Avoiding Damage: Poorly installed windows can cause problems such as leakages, drafts, and rot, contributing to significant structural damage in time.
  • Comfort: Quality installation supplies enhanced insulation, making indoor spaces more comfortable.

Parts of Quality Window Installation

To attain a high standard of window installation, a number of elements should be considered:

1. Choice of Windows

The initial step in quality window installation involves selecting the right windows. Here are the aspects to consider:

  • Type of Window: Options include double-hung, casement, sliding, and more. Each style has its own advantages and disadvantages.
  • Product: Common products consist of wood, vinyl, fiberglass, and aluminum. Each offers various durability levels and maintenance requirements.
  • Energy Efficiency Ratings: Look for windows with Energy Star accreditation for optimal energy performance.

2. Professional Assessment

Before installation, a professional must assess the present condition of the Window Restoration openings. This assessment covers:

  • Structural integrity of the surrounding frame
  • Insulation quality
  • Weatherproofing measures

3. Preparation for Installation

Preparing the location for installation is crucial. This consists of:

  • Removing existing windows thoroughly to avoid damage to the surrounding structure.
  • Cleaning up the opening to remove dirt and debris.

4. Installation Method

The installation method can considerably affect the window's efficiency. Choices typically include:

  • Full-frame installation: Replacing the whole window and its frame, which enables much better insulation and structural integrity.
  • Retrofit installation: Inserting new windows into the existing frame, which may appropriate for less extensive jobs.

5. Sealing and Finishing

When windows are set up, sealing is important to avoid leakages and drafts. This normally involves:

  • Applying caulk around the border of the window.
  • Setting up insulation to fill any gaps.
  • Including protective aspects such as flashing to divert water away.

Frequently asked questions

1. How long does window installation usually take?

Answer: The installation of windows typically takes one to two days, depending upon the number of windows and the complexity of the job.

2. Are energy-efficient windows worth the investment?

Response: Yes, energy-efficient windows can lead to significant savings on energy costs and reduce your carbon footprint. They frequently get approved for refunds and tax credits also.

3. Can I install windows myself?

Response: While technically possible, DIY window installation is complex and can result in bad outcomes if not done properly. It is advisable to work with a professional.

4. What should I do to get ready for window installation?

Response: Clear the area around the windows, move furniture, and make sure that animals are kept away. It is likewise helpful to have access to electrical power if power tools are used.

5. What kind of maintenance do new windows need?

Answer: Maintenance varies based upon window materials. Generally, cleaning the glass, examining seals frequently, and painting or staining wood windows every few years are required.
